    Objęty ochroną czynną rezerwat leśny o pow. 20ha. Został utworzony w celu zachowania fragmentu lasu liściastego o charakterze zespołu naturalnego z udziałem dębu, jesionu, grabu, wiązu i modrzewia polskiego.
